In order to meet the demands of high traffic with grass fields and to evolve the maintenance approach, lets take a step back and simplify the challenge. By breaking a maintenance approach into 3 keys to focus and “think different” about separately, the challenge becomes more manageable
1) Aggressive Cultivation
2) Nutrient Management
3) Traffic Management
